Highway paving between Cayucos and Harmony continues next week 

–A project to resurface the pavement and reconstruct the ramps and shoulders of Highway 1 from south of 13th Street in Cayucos to Harmony Valley Road will continue next week with the following ramp closures:

Motorists will encounter a closure of the northbound Highway 1 on/off ramps at 13th Street and “C” Street Monday, July 15 through Thursday, July 18 from 8 a.m. until 4 p.m. and during the overnight hours from 6 p.m. until 7 a.m.

These ramps will be closed Friday, July 19 from 6 a.m. until 2 p.m. (13th Street) and from 7 a.m. until 12 noon (C Street).

In addition, there will be lane closures in both directions of Hwy. 1 from 24th Street to Harmony Valley Road, Monday, July 15 through Thursday, July 18 from 8 a.m. until 4 p.m. and on Friday, July 19 from 6 a.m. until 2 p.m. Motorists can expect delays of 15 minutes.

Electronic message boards will inform the public about this roadwork. The California Highway Patrol (CHP) will ensure a safe environment for everyone.

The contractor for this $9.8 million project is CalPortland Construction of Santa Maria, CA. This project is expected to be complete this November.

Caltrans reminds motorists to move over and slow down when driving through highway construction zones.
